Nestled in the heart of the breathtaking Klamath National Forest, Patrick Creek, CA, serves as a gateway to diverse camping options that cater to all outdoor enthusiasts. For those seeking amenities and a sense of community, the nearby Patrick Creek Campground features well-maintained RV sites, tent spaces, and accessible facilities, all set against a backdrop of towering trees and serene natural beauty. If you prefer a more primitive experience, the dispersed camping opportunities within the national forest offer solitude and unspoiled landscapes, where you can pitch your tent amidst lush greenery or park your RV under a canopy of stars. Adventure seekers will find nearby hiking trails such as the scenic River Trail, taking you through vibrant wildflowers and stunning river vistas. With the majestic Smith River only a short drive away, you can enjoy kayaking, fishing, or relaxing by the water during your stay.
